Assessing a Master of Dietetics at Swinburne will empower you to earn a positive effect on the health of Australians. Students will develop skills in the emerging and traditional aspects of dietetic training, learning how to work with a range of evolving food and health management plans. Units cover a variety of advanced topics including entrepreneurship, leadership and business, sports nutrition, and paediatric nutrition. The class includes decorative tutorials and lectures, seminarsand theoretical and technical coursework, kitchen workshops, online instruction, and professional positioning. the program is presently provisionally accredited by the Dietitians Australia. A graduate of the plan is eligible to become the full member of Dietitians Australia also to combine with the Accredited Practising Dietitian (APD) Program. The University is necessary to keep an ongoing certification status as summarized in the Dietitians Australia certification process available via dietitiansaustralia.org.au > Becoming a Dietitian in Australia > Certification of Dietetics Education Programs. A graduate of a course accredited by the Dietitians Australia is eligible to become Dietitians Australia member with dietetics credentials, and to combine with the Accredited Practising Dietitian (APD) Program. Eligibility for APD status, or current APD status is a necessity of several dietetic positions in Australia. APD status is obligatory to get a Medicare or Department of Veterans' Affairs provider number as well as for provider status with many private health insurance.

  • Applicants that have completed a 3-year Bachelor degree in a related field of study are eligible to apply ifthey completed their degree in the previous 10 decades or have undertaken subsequent Postgraduate studies or have relevant work experience. Additionally, have obtained a minimum 65% average in their last year of analysis and meet the following unit/subject requirements (as required by the Dietitians Association of Australia Accreditation Standards for Dietetics Education Programs): a. Chemistry/Biochemistry, 4 components - for example Chemistry (equivalent to 25 percent of per year analysis load) accompanied by Biochemistry (comparable to 25 percent of per year analysis load)
  • B. Human Biology and Human Physiology, 4 components - containing Individual Biology (equivalent to 25 percent of per year analysis load) accompanied by Individual Physiology (comparable to 25 percent of per year analysis load)
  • And c. Food and Nutrition Science, two components (equivalent to 25 percent of per year study load). Conditional offers: Pupils that are otherwise eligible but miss a small number of prerequisite units might be able to employ and be given a conditional offer subject to them successfully completing the essential requirements in Semester 1 (as non-award units), before commencing the degree in fourteen days.
